What is CAF?

Full name

Core Audio Format

Format type

Audio

Developed by

Apple

Description

CAF stands for Core Audio Format, created by Apple in 2005. It’s a container format for storing digital audio. A number of audio-editing applications for iOS and macOS use this file type for their loop and sound effects library. If you want to know how to open and play CAF files, see the associated programs list below.

File extension

.caf

Technical details

According to Apple’s specification, CAF format uses 64-bit file offsets, allowing for almost limitless playback time. Older formats such as AIFF and WAV have a 4GB size limit, and this significantly reduces their playback time. CAF can also save recorded audio data without updating the data header’s size field. If the recording is interrupted, this feature may come in handy.

Associated programs

QuickTime Player, GarageBand, Soundtrack Pro, and Logic Studio

What is FLAC?

Full name

Free Lossless Audio Codec

Format type

Audio

Developed by

Xiph.Org Foundation; Josh Coalson and Erik de Castro Lopo

Description

FLAC is short for Free Lossless Audio Codec. It was created in 2001 by the Xiph.Org Foundation but didn’t have a stable release until 2019. FLAC is useful when you want to compress audio without losing quality. But, like other high-quality formats, files with FLAC specifications can be huge. If your device doesn’t have much storage space, you might have problems maintaining a collection of FLAC files. Despite its popularity, media players like iTunes and QuickTime still don’t support audio playback of the FLAC format, and many mobile apps cannot decode it. File extension

.flac

Technical details

Although FLAC files are compressed, they are of the same quality as the source audio. The audio files in lossy formats like MP3 or AAC have slightly worse sound quality than those of lossless formats. However, the difference may be almost undetectable if the lossy file has a high bitrate. Another feature of the FLAC file type is that it uses IDv1 and IDv3 tags. This allows the user to arrange their audio collection according to taste, changing the original track metadata.

Associated programs

Windows Media Player, RealPlayer, VLC, and others
